The Department Pharmaceutical Chemistry was established with the establishment of Fabtech College of Pharmacyfrom academic session 2019-2020. Pharmaceutical chemistry is one of the core branches of pharmacy which comprises the study of physical and chemical properties of drugs. The Department is having threePharmaceutical Chemistrylaboratories withone additional Central Instrumentation room. All labs are well equipped with sophisticated and advanced instruments like HPLC, UV-Visible spectrophotometers, Muffle Furnace, Water Deionizer, Fuming cupboard, Conductometer, pH meter, Fluorimeter, Distillation unit,Melting Point Apparatus, Distillation unit, Melting Point Apparatus etc.There is sufficient space for every student to work in the laboratory about 20 students can do practical at a glance. The course covers the use of quantitative and qualitative analysis, as well as the synthesis of different compounds and formulation assay of different compounds.The department offers outcome-based education and training in a range of areas, including synthesis using conventional and green chemistry methods, spectral characterization, and pharmacological assessment of small molecules.

These areas include drug discovery employing bioinformatics and computational tools.For undergraduate students enrolled in the four-year B program, the department of pharmaceutical chemistry taking practical on topics related to Medicinal Chemistry I, Pharmaceutical Analysis,Medicinal Chemistry II, Pharmaceutical Organic Chemistry II, Biochemistry,Quality Assurance etc. All of the equipment required for the synthesis and qualitative-quantitative analysis of organic compounds are available through the Department of Pharmaceutical Chemistry.At the first and second year levels, the department works on the identification of inorganic and organic molecules. At the third and final year levels, it monitors organic reactions and synthesizes chemical entities. Also focuses on developing HPLC methods and drug microanalysis techniques, among other things.
